The original HOF Creator is best at handling the OMSI 1 format. For larger, more modern maps, other tools like have emerged as powerful alternatives. HOF Suite reads both OMSI 1 and OMSI 2 formats, saves files in the new OMSI 2 structure, and includes special tools to manage very large HOF files without losing your place.

An older but reliable tool by Jan Kiesewalter. While originally built for OMSI 1, it is still widely used for its simplicity and template-based approach.
